溫馨提示×

Linux中mount命令的掛載順序

小樊
96
2025-02-20 09:38:05
欄目: 智能運維

在Linux系統中,mount命令用于掛載文件系統。掛載順序通常遵循以下原則:

  1. 先掛載基礎文件系統

    • 首先掛載根文件系統(/),這是所有其他文件系統的基礎。
    • 然后掛載其他必要的基礎文件系統,如/dev、/proc/sys。
  2. 按照依賴關系掛載

    • 如果某個文件系統依賴于另一個文件系統,那么應該先掛載被依賴的文件系統。
    • 例如,如果一個應用程序需要訪問/var/log目錄,而該目錄位于/var文件系統上,那么應該先掛載/var文件系統,然后再掛載/var/log。
  3. 按照使用頻率和重要性掛載

    • 經常使用的文件系統或對系統運行至關重要的文件系統應該盡早掛載。
    • 例如,/home文件系統通常包含用戶數據,因此應該在系統啟動后盡早掛載。
  4. 按照設備類型掛載

    • 通常先掛載本地文件系統(如ext4、xfs等),然后再掛載網絡文件系統(如NFS、CIFS等)。
  5. 按照掛載選項掛載

    • 某些文件系統可能需要特定的掛載選項才能正常工作。在這種情況下,應該根據需要添加相應的掛載選項。

以下是一個典型的掛載順序示例:

  1. 掛載根文件系統(/)

    mount /dev/sda1 /
    
  2. 掛載/dev文件系統

    mount /dev
    
  3. 掛載/proc文件系統

    mount -t proc /proc /
    
  4. 掛載/sys文件系統

    mount -t sysfs /sys /
    
  5. 掛載/var文件系統

    mount /dev/sda2 /var
    
  6. 掛載/home文件系統

    mount /dev/sda3 /home
    
  7. 掛載網絡文件系統(如NFS)

    mount -t nfs server:/path/to/nfs /mnt/nfs
    

請注意,實際的掛載順序可能因系統配置和使用場景而異。在某些情況下,可以使用fstab文件來自動管理掛載順序和選項。

0
亚洲午夜精品一区二区_中文无码日韩欧免_久久香蕉精品视频_欧美主播一区二区三区美女